Objectives of the Course

This course aims to gain to student that information about structure of bee colonies, queen bee (mating flight, to provide the colony layout, etc.) worker bees (communication, internal and external duties of the colony and so on.) and the male bee behavior

Course Content

Activities inside and outside the colony of bees, colony examination of the behavior of individuals

Name of Lecturer(s)
Learning Outcomes
1.To be able to comprehend the general structure of the honey bee colony
2.To be able to comprehend the life and behavior of the queenbee
3.To be able to comprehend worker bee's life and the behavior
